Abstract
Thesis Summary
The indoor localization problem of a mobile node depending on a Wi-Fi network has been discussed. Primarily, based on Gaussian mixture model (GMM), a fine-grained probabilistic fingerprinting approach is proposed to estimate the location of the mobile node. The probability distribution of mobile node signal strength from fixed access points (APs) has been employed for the prediction technique. The internet protocol (IP) is used for transferring the received signal strength (RSS) values of the moving object to the server. The server replies with the predicted location to the moving node.
